Transaction 2491479f3d204273b6a3598ec65cb91ceab56de72eb959439ce90d7ed5e74147
1 Input
1 Output
-
2491479f3d204273b6a3598ec65cb91ceab56de72eb959439ce90d7ed5e74147:0
- value
- 75645687
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d0e35c4d65e97e4967d6f0974e7ec178e3f6f19 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CQEVJwaCx2Heh7LoGe5GHhurt2deuPbbB